Pyridine Market Wettbewerbslandschaft
The market is moderately concentrated, with a small number of global and regional producers controlling a large share of supply. Competition is based on cost efficiency, environmental compliance, product purity, and delivery reliability. Large buyers often favor long-term sourcing arrangements because pyridine supply can be sensitive to plant operating rates and regulatory constraints.

Preisanalyse
Average pyridine prices remain firm due to concentrated production, energy intensity, and compliance requirements. Prices trend upward gradually in premium pharmaceutical grades and remain more competitive in large-volume agrochemical supply contracts.
| Kostenkomponente | Anteil (%) |
|---|---|
| Rohstoffe und Einsatzstoffe | 36% |
| Energie und Versorgung | 18% |
| Arbeits- und Anlagenbetrieb | 14% |
| Processing and purification | 16% |
| Logistics and compliance | 16% |
Typical operating margins are moderate, usually in the 12% to 22% range for standard grades, with higher margins possible in purified pharmaceutical applications. Producers with integrated feedstock access and efficient plants tend to outperform the market average.
Fertigungs- und Produktionsanalyse
A new pyridine production line requires substantial capital due to reactor systems, separation units, emissions control, storage, and safety infrastructure. A commercial-scale plant typically requires USD 35–80 million depending on capacity, integration level, and environmental standards.

Investitions- und Rentabilitätsanalyse
ROI-Zeitplan: Typical payback for a well-run pyridine project is 4 to 7 years, depending on plant scale, feedstock integration, and contract coverage.
Gewinnmargen: Gross margins are usually strongest in purified and specialty grades, while bulk commodity supply produces lower but stable returns.
Investitionsattraktivität: Medium to High
Marktrisikobeurteilung
- Regulatory Risk: High, due to chemical safety, environmental controls, and cross-border compliance requirements
- Competition: Moderate to High, with concentration among established producers and pressure on commodity-grade pricing
- Demand Growth: Moderate, supported by agriculture and pharmaceuticals but exposed to cyclical industry trends
- Entry Barrier: High, because of capital needs, process know-how, and compliance standards
